Three Eagles Voted to Hawaii League All-Star Team
7/2/2009 9:12:09 AM | Baseball
Kendall Lewis, Brent Ohrman, and Kyle Klein were all voted to the HCBL All-Star squad.

HONOLULU, H.I. – The Eastern Michigan University baseball team had three players selected to the 2009 Hawaii Collegiate Baseball League All-Star Team, as sophomores Kendall Lewis (Huntsville, Ohio-Indian Lake), Brent Ohrman (Adrian, Mich.-Adrian), and Kyle Klein (Grand Rapids, Mich.-West Catholic) were selected to play for the home team Makai Islanders Saturday, July 4, in the HCBL All-Star Game. All-Star balloting was done through voting of league coaches, HCBL personnel and local MLB Scouts.
Lewis, the reigning HCBL Pitcher of the Week, has had a stellar summer thus far for the Waimea Waves, recording a 2-0 mark with a team-best 1.32 ERA in 13.2 innings pitched. Lewis was named HCBL Pitcher of the Week after yielding no runs on three hits over seven innings, while fanning five batters to earn the victory in Waimea's 3-1 win over the Oahu Paddlers, June 25. Lewis' Waves currently stand atop the HCBL standings with a 13-5 record.
Klein has started 13 games for the Waikiki Surfers this summer and is batting .321 with 11 runs scored and seven RBI, while Ohrman is batting .268 with 13 runs scored, nine RBI, and 12 stolen bases so far this summer.
Saturday's All-Star game is scheduled for 11:30 a.m. at Mililani High School in Mililani, H.I.
